Ingredients
– 2 cups unsweetened almond milk
– 1 cup water
– 1-2 strands of saffron
– 1-2 tablespoons honey or sweetener of choice (to taste)
– 1 teaspoon grated or ground cardamom (optional)
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)
– Silvered or sliced almonds for garnish
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ating Saffron Almond Milk Tea is a simple process if you follow these easy steps:
1. Boil Water: In a small saucepan, bring 1 cup of water to a boil over medium-high heat.
2. Infuse Saffron: Once boiling, turn off the heat and add the strands of saffron to the hot water. Let them steep for 5-10 minutes to release their color and flavor.
3. Heat Almond Milk: In another saucepan, gently heat 2 cups of unsweetened almond milk on low heat. Avoid bringing it to a boil, as this can alter the flavor.
4. Combine: Once the saffron infusion is ready, strain it into the almond milk, discarding any remaining saffron strands.
5. Sweeten: Add honey or your preferred sweetener to the almond milk mixture. Stir until well combined. Adjust sweetness to your liking.
6. Add Flavor (Optional): For an extra layer of flavor, you may incorporate cardamom and vanilla extract into the mixture. Stir to combine.
7. Serve: Pour the tea into cups. Garnish with silvered or sliced almonds on top for an added crunch and visual appeal.
8. Enjoy: Sip and savor the warmth of your Saffron Almond Milk Tea, enjoying both its delicious taste and fragrant aroma.

Additional Tips
– Use Fresh Saffron: Fresh, high-quality saffron provides the best flavor and color. Look for deep red strands and avoid powdered saffron since it can be mixed with other substances.
– Experiment with Sweeteners: If you’re looking for a healthier alternative, consider using maple syrup or agave nectar as your sweetener.
– Infuse Different Spices: Feel free to play around with spices like star anise or ginger for a unique twist on the flavor profile.

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Store any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. The flavors will meld even more over time.
– Freezing: While it’s best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ze the almond milk base (without saffron) for up to a month. Thaw in the fridge before adding saffron and sweetener.

Frequently Asked Questions
Can I use regular milk instead of almond milk?
Yes, you can substitute any milk of your choice, including cow’s milk or oat milk.
How long can I store the saffron infusion?
You can keep the saffron infusion in the refrigerator for up to 2 days before using it.
Is this tea caffeine-free?
Absolutely! Saffron Almond Milk Tea does not contain any caffeine, making it an excellent choice for evening relaxation.
What if I don’t have saffron on hand?
While saffron gives this tea its unique flavor, you could use a small amount of turmeric for a different but equally enticing beverage.
Can I make it vegan?
Yes! Just ensure your chosen sweetener is plant-based, and you’re all set.
